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Zoetis Inc. Executive Vice President Abhay U. Nayak filed an amended initial ownership report reflecting holdings of 4,485.9732 Phantom Stock Units tied to Zoetis common stock. This total includes an additional 2,977.2003 units that had been inadvertently omitted earlier and are held in the Zoetis Supplemental Savings Plan, where they are settled in cash following separation from service.

Footnotes (3)
  1. F1. These phantom stock units, which were acquired pursuant to the Zoetis Supplemental Savings Plan, are settled in cash following the reporting person's separation from service and may be transferred by the reporting person into an alternative investment fund at any time, provided Zoetis may limit the timing, frequency and permissibility of transfers from one investment fund to another at any time.
  2. F2. The number of phantom stock units includes the addition of 2,977.2003 units that were inadvertently omitted due to administrative error from the units previously reported as directly held by the Reporting Person on the Form 3 filed on June 17, 2026.
  3. F3. Each phantom stock unit represents a fraction of a phantom share of Zoetis common stock, plus a small amount of cash-equivalent investments (the cash-equivalent investments typically represent around 5% of the total value of the phantom stock unit). Accordingly, the value of each phantom stock unit is determined by reference to the market value of Zoetis common stock and the value of the cash-equivalent investments.

FAQ

What did Zoetis Inc. (ZTS) report about Abhay U. Nayak's phantom stock holdings?

Zoetis disclosed that Executive Vice President Abhay U. Nayak holds 4,485.9732 Phantom Stock Units linked to Zoetis common stock. These units are part of the Zoetis Supplemental Savings Plan and are designed to track the value of Zoetis shares plus a small cash-equivalent component.

Why was a Form 3/A amendment filed for Zoetis Inc. (ZTS) executive Abhay U. Nayak?

The amendment was filed to include 2,977.2003 Phantom Stock Units that were inadvertently omitted from the original Form 3 due to an administrative error. The corrected total now accurately reflects Nayak’s directly held phantom units in the company plan.

How are Zoetis Inc. (ZTS) phantom stock units under the Supplemental Savings Plan settled?

The phantom stock units are settled in cash after the executive’s separation from service. Their value is determined by reference to the market value of Zoetis common stock plus cash-equivalent investments, rather than delivering actual Zoetis shares.

What does each Phantom Stock Unit represent for Zoetis Inc. (ZTS) executives?

Each Phantom Stock Unit represents a fraction of a phantom share of Zoetis common stock plus a small cash-equivalent investment. The company notes the cash-equivalent investments typically represent around 5% of the total value of each phantom unit.

Are Zoetis Inc. (ZTS) Phantom Stock Units equivalent to owning common stock?

The units are not actual shares but cash-settled instruments whose value tracks Zoetis common stock and cash-equivalent investments. They provide economic exposure rather than direct share ownership and are held within the Zoetis Supplemental Savings Plan.

How many underlying Zoetis Inc. (ZTS) common shares are referenced by Abhay U. Nayak's phantom units?

The reported 4,485.9732 Phantom Stock Units correspond to the same number of underlying Zoetis common shares for valuation purposes. The units themselves are derivatives and are ultimately paid in cash rather than converted into actual common stock.
